The Brief

Kitchen/dining/living renovation in Long Ashton, Bristol

The clients came to us having lived in the property for 2 years wanting a more open plan layout on the ground floor to house a new kitchen/dining/living space. We guided them through layout options including the re-allocation of spaces to create an open-plan layout without unnecessary structural works.

The Challenge

The existing kitchen was located in a dark part of the house with poor light quality following a previous rear extension. The plan agreed on was to relocate the kitchen to a currently underutilised space to create a large open plan kitchen/dining/living space with direct access to the garden through a new set of bifold doors. The existing snug off the new kitchen dining space was updated including the installation of a new picture window.

The Solution

By relocating the kitchen into an underutilised space & renovating their existing extension including the insertion of a structural steel to create an enlarged dining/snug space we were able to create a connected kitchen/dining/living space with a seamless transition into the garden.

The existing chimney was hidden rather than removed to create a better connection between the kitchen & new dining space in addition to saving on the cost of removing the chimney. A contemporary kitchen was designed, manufactured and installed along with a set of bifold doors.
